Meet Maca Root – A Time-Tested Wellness BoosterOriginating from the high altitudes of the Peruvian Andes, maca root has been used for centuries as a natural way to promote strength, stamina, and resilience. Often called Peruvian ginseng, maca is not only nutrient-rich but also classified as an adaptogen — meaning it helps the body adapt to physical and emotional stress.

 What Does the Research Say?Scientific studies have highlighted maca’s potential in supporting overall vitality:A study in Andrologia (2002) observed that maca supplementation was associated with improved general well-being in adult men.A review in BMC Complementary and Alternative Medicine (2009) noted positive effects on mood and energy in both men and women.In athletes, maca has been studied for its ability to promote physical performance and recovery.

 How to Use Maca EffectivelyRecommended Dose: Start with 1 teaspoon and increase gradually to 1 tablespoon daily.Form: Maca is commonly available in powder or capsule form.Best Use: Mix the powder into smoothies, yogurt, or oatmeal in the morning for best results.Pro Tip: Choose gelatinized maca if you have a sensitive stomach — it’s easier to digest.
